The TN87C51GB1 is an 8-bit microcontroller from the 8051 family, now manufactured by Rochester Electronics. This microcontroller is widely used in embedded systems for control and automation applications. It features a robust architecture, versatile peripherals, and a user-friendly instruction set. Due to its reliability and wide availability, it remains a popular choice for both legacy systems and new designs.
Applications
- Industrial control systems
- Consumer electronics
- Automotive electronics
- Robotics
- Instrumentation and measurement devices
Features
- 8-bit CPU with optimized instruction set
- 8 KB Flash memory
- 256 bytes of RAM
- 32 programmable I/O lines
- Two 16-bit timer/counters
- Full-duplex UART serial port
- Programmable watchdog timer
- Low-power idle and power-down modes
Benefits
- Versatile and reliable control
- Easy to program and debug
- Low power consumption
- Cost-effective solution
- Wide availability
- Suitable for both legacy and new designs
Additional Details
The TN87C51GB1 operates at a clock frequency up to 24 MHz, providing sufficient processing power for a wide range of applications. The 8 KB of Flash memory allows for easy program storage and updates. The 256 bytes of RAM provide sufficient memory for data storage and manipulation. The 32 programmable I/O lines can be configured for various digital input and output functions. The two 16-bit timer/counters enable precise timing and control operations. The full-duplex UART serial port facilitates communication with other devices. The programmable watchdog timer enhances system reliability by detecting and recovering from software errors. The low-power idle and power-down modes minimize power consumption in battery-powered applications. The microcontroller is typically packaged in a 40-pin PDIP or a 44-pin PLCC package for easy integration into circuit boards. The operating temperature range is typically from -40°C to +85°C, ensuring reliable performance in diverse environments.